Minimum Qualifications:
Requires a bachelor's degree in engineering from either a recognized accredited program in their home country or the country in which the professional is practicing. Minimum of 15 years related work experience
Preferred Job Qualifications:
• Should have hard core design experience with exposure to water and waste water segment.
• Highly experienced in wide range of areas including design of Reinforced Concrete (RC), steel, pre-stressed concrete (not mandatory), masonry etc for industrial, commercial and/or other infrastructure projects.
• Reasonably good hands-on experience working with various analytical and design software like STAAD Pro/ RISA etc.
• In depth knowledge of various analyses including FE Analysis, dynamic analysis, non-linear analysis, response spectrum analysis, time-history analysis, etc.
• Should have worked in lead roles as a Structural Design Engineer and wants to continue in a technical role
• Understanding and appreciation of various and latest technological trends in construction.
• The candidate should be a technocrat and comfortable working in a design environment, be able mentor design teams, resolve technical queries, competent to check and approve designs.
• Ability to understand, appreciate and adapt to various engineering practices across the globe, exposure to US, Australian and European codes will be an added advantage, though not essential.
• Candidate should have an excellent understanding of the projects requirements and can work towards timely and successful delivery of work by being an important and active contributor.
• Should be able to manage deadlines without compromising on the quality of work.
• Contribute in continually developing structural analysis and design capabilities of the entire team.
